289 crank

hey i want to put my 289 crank and rods into my late model 302 block - am i gonna have any probs with this, do i have to get it linebored or will new bearings be sweet

I think You're going to have excessive oil leak. since 289 crank is 2 piece rear main seal and late model block is design for 1 piece rear main seal but I believe it can be made to work. Unfortunately I don't remember what machining process is require.

You're better off asking your local engine machinist and go from there.

Originally Posted by bootie
any info out there on that rear seal - what year did they change to the 1 piece seal

1983 / 1984 is the year they change to 1 piece seal.

don't forget...289 crank is 28 oz balance and late model 302 is 50 oz balance.
all 351 W is 28oz balance.
